Vital Organ Care: Exploring the Pillars of Health and Well-Being!

Knowing about and taking care of your essential organs is necessary to maintaining your general health and wellbeing. Many organs are necessary for the human body to operate, and your quality of life can be greatly impacted by the state of these organs. Eat a diet high in fruits, vegetables, whole grains, lean meats, and healthy fats that is well-balanced. This provides the necessary nutrition for the organs to function. Being properly hydrated is crucial for general health because it promotes optimal organ function. Water is especially necessary for healthy kidneys. Frequent aerobic exercise strengthens the heart and increases blood flow to essential organs. This activity includes things like cycling, jogging, and walking. Aim for seven to nine hours of sound sleep every night. Sleep is essential for maintaining general health and repairing organs.
